Character information

Pinyin
zé / zhài
Meaning
duty; responsibility; to reproach; to blame
Strokes
8
HSK level
HSK 3
Traditional

Origin & structure

Where comes from and how its parts fit together.

Ideograph⿱龶贝

Money 贝 that must be repaid

A combination of parts whose meanings add up to the whole.

Made of

Parts are arranged top to bottom.

Traditional form : Money 貝 that must be repaid
